Chapter 10—Poison Ivy: Race Against Time
I'm sitting here. Just sitting here. Shaking. And that's all I can do. I look over at Harley nervously, she isn't moving. And her breathing is shallow and shaky. Catwoman is taking forever. It already seems as though she's been gone for an hour, even though I'm sure that she hasn't been gone even 20 minutes.
Dammit Harley, don't you dare leave me now.
I may be Harley's only friend, but she's like…like a little sister to me. I know that I won't be able to function without Harl. I sigh, and then realize that I'm crying.
"Hey, it's alright." It's Batgirl, she has her hand resting on my shoulder, "Catwoman is…reliable for the most part…"
I don't answer.
What if Catwoman decides it's not worth it to save Harley? What if she never comes back?
Black Canary is pacing back and forth nearby. I'd like to know what she's thinking, but I don't ask. All I do is look worriedly at Harley.
Don't leave me now Harley. Please don't leave me. I need you. I need to…to take care of you Harley. God, don't leave me now.
I lean forward, and clutch Harley's hand and whisper, "Don't leave me Harley. Please."
Batgirl has gets up and walks over to the edge of the balcony. She looks out, probably looking for Catwoman.
I really wish I had a clock now. I really wish I knew what time it was when Cat had left to go look for Batman. I really wish that Harley and I hadn't come here. I really wish…I really wish that I could take better care of Harley. She deserves so much more, her life was shit—is shit. Why hadn't I taken better care of her? I should have been paying more attention when she had wanted to go try the door.
It's my fault that she's like this.
It is. It's my fault, completely and utterly my fault. I let her go out the door, I let her stand on the balcony, I didn't get anyone and I didn't follow her out and I didn't catch her when the balcony snapped and she fell. She called my name out. I could have run faster towards her. I could have caught her before she fell. I could have. I should have done that. I should have run faster towards her and I should have caught her. Dammit it's my fault she's on the verge of death. Why didn't I get there faster? It should have been me underneath all that rubble. It should been me laying here now, waiting for Cat to go and get Batman.
Batgirl comes back over to me. I'm crying harder.
"Hey, hey, it's ok. It's alright." She says.
"It's my fault. She fell because I wasn't fast enough…" I say in between sobs, "I should have been under all that rubble and I should be laying here…not Harley…she doesn't deserve this."
Batgirl pulls me into a hug, "No. No, it's not your fault and it shouldn't be you. You don't deserve this either. You two should both be alive and well. Don't blame yourself at all."
I shake my head and collapse, sobbing.
It's my fault. My fault. I should be laying here…not her.
Catwoman raced and leapt across roof tops. Where the hell was Batman when she needed him? One of the others must have said something about where he was…or at least where he had been hours ago. She went to the roof top of the museum and looked around. Nothing. No sign whatsoever.
Dammit.
Catwoman sat down on the roof and caught her breath.
Now, if I were a Bat where would I be?
No, what she'd have to do was make him come to her. She'd have to go about stealing something. And pray that he found her. She looked down at her feet. The Cat's Eye. Of course.
She slunk down to the window and proceeded to open the window.
End Chapter 10.
